    El Dorado (Spanish: [el doˈɾaðo], English: / ˌ ɛ l d ə ˈ r ɑː d oʊ /) is a mythical city of gold supposedly located somewhere in South America. The king of this city was said to be so rich that he would cover himself from head to foot in gold dust – either daily or on certain ceremonial occasions – before diving into a sacred lake ...

    Fair Play (formerly, Fairplay) is an unincorporated community in El Dorado County, California. [1] It is located 4.5 miles (7.2 km) northeast of Aukum, [2] at an elevation of 2329 feet (710 m). [1] Fair Play was a mining town in the 1850s, transitioning to a farming economy by the 1880s. The Fair Play Cemetery remains open and active today. [3]
